Both sides come into this MLS clash with mixed recent form – Toronto sitting on a 2‑1 win over Inter Miami, while NYCFC have slipped to a 1‑1 draw at New England – but the underlying numbers point to a high‑scoring affair.

Form Guide — Last 5

Toronto FC

LDWDW

Toronto's recent five-game run reads L‑D‑W‑D‑W, highlighted by a 2‑1 home win over New England Revolution and a 3‑3 home draw with Charlotte, showing they can both score and concede. Those results demonstrate a propensity for goals on both sides, supporting an over‑2.5 goal pick.

New York City FC

WDLLD

NYCFC's last five games are W‑D‑L‑L‑D, including a 3‑1 home win over Chicago Fire and a 1‑1 draw at New England Revolution, indicating occasional offensive spark but also defensive lapses, which aligns with a higher goal total.

Head-to-Head

In the last five meetings, NYCFC have won four times (3‑1, 0‑1, 2‑3, 2‑1) and drawn once (1‑1), underscoring their recent dominance but also confirming frequent goal involvement, which backs the over‑2.5 outlook.
